Pro-neuronal activity of Myod1 due to promiscuous binding [FLAG ChIP-seq] (house mouse)

See Genome Information for Mus musculus
Basic helix-loop-helix (bHLH) pioneer transcription factors Myod1 and Ascl1 are biochemically related but produce fundamentally different outcomes when expressed in fibroblasts: Myod1 produces muscle cells and Ascl1 induces neurons. More...
